Diodes Incorporated recommends a PCB layout with a thermal pad connected to a large copper area on the bottom layer, and multiple vias to dissipate heat. A minimum of 2oz copper thickness is recommended.
To ensure reliable operation at high temperatures, it's essential to follow the recommended operating conditions, provide adequate heat sinking, and consider derating the device's power handling capabilities.
While the datasheet specifies a maximum voltage rating of 27V, it's recommended to derate the voltage to 24V or lower to ensure reliable operation and minimize the risk of electrical overstress.
The APT27HZTR-G1 is not optimized for high-frequency switching applications. It's recommended to use a device specifically designed for high-frequency switching, such as the Diodes Incorporated PI3HDX12412.
Diodes Incorporated recommends following proper ESD handling procedures, such as using an ESD wrist strap or mat, and ensuring that the device is stored in an ESD-protected environment.
